Low-Code/No-Code Revoluce
Low-Code/No-Code: Technologie pro každého
V posledních letech se v IT světě objevuje stále více platforem, které slibují revoluci v tom, jak vytváříme software. Slyšeli jste už o Low-Code/No-Code platformách? Pokud ne, nebojte se. Dnes vás s tímto tématem seznámím a vysvětlím, proč je to něco, co by vás mělo zajímat.
Co je Low-Code/No-Code?
Low-Code a No-Code (LCNC) jsou přístupy k tvorbě aplikací a softwaru, které minimalizují nebo zcela eliminují potřebu programování. Místo psaní tisíců řádků kódu, uživatelé používají vizuální rozhraní a jednoduché nástroje pro sestavení aplikací. To znamená, že i lidé bez hlubokých znalostí programování mohou vytvářet funkční a sofistikované aplikace.
Low-Code vs. No-Code
- Low-Code: Tyto platformy umožňují vývojářům používat vizuální nástroje k rychlému vytváření aplikací, ale stále mohou vyžadovat určité programovací znalosti pro pokročilejší funkce.
- No-Code: Tyto platformy jsou zaměřeny na uživatele bez jakýchkoliv programovacích znalostí. Vše je konfigurováno skrze vizuální rozhraní a klikací nástroje.
Proč je to důležité?
V dnešní době je poptávka po softwaru větší než kdy dřív. Firmy potřebují rychle reagovat na nové výzvy a příležitosti. LCNC platformy umožňují rychlou prototypizaci a nasazení aplikací, což je klíčové pro udržení konkurenceschopnosti.
Navíc, tyto platformy otevírají dveře novým skupinám lidí, kteří mohou přispívat k technologickým projektům. To znamená více inovací a rozmanitosti v IT světě.
Kde se s tím setkáme v praxi?
LCNC platformy najdeme v různých oblastech od podnikových aplikací, přes webové stránky, až po mobilní aplikace. Například:
- Automatizace procesů: Firmy mohou vytvářet vlastní automatizace pro různé obchodní procesy bez potřeby rozsáhlého IT týmu.
- Personalizované aplikace pro zákazníky: Podniky mohou rychle vytvářet aplikace, které lépe komunikují s jejich zákazníky.
- Rychlé prototypování: Vývojáři mohou rychle testovat nové nápady a koncepty.
Jak začít?
Pokud vás LCNC zaujaly, doporučuji začít s některou z populárních platforem jako AppSheet, Bubble nebo OutSystems. Každá platforma má své specifické funkce a zaměření, takže je dobré si je vyzkoušet a zjistit, která vám nejvíce vyhovuje.
Nezapomeňte, že i když LCNC platformy minimalizují potřebu programování, stále je užitečné mít nějaké základní znalosti o tom, jak software funguje. Znalosti jako základní principy programování, databázové koncepty a síťové protokoly vám mohou pomoci využít tyto nástroje efektivněji.
Závěr
Low-Code/No-Code platformy představují budoucnost vývoje softwaru. Umožňují rychlejší vývoj, širší zapojení různorodých talentů a možnost adaptace na rychle se měnící trh. Pokud jste ještě nezačali experimentovat s LCNC, teď je ten správný čas!